Trip Overview
This trek starts from Simikot which is situated at an elevation of 2910 meters and climbs up to Nara La pass (4530meters) and make a loop back to Simikot via Limi valley through scenic Nyalu La (4950m). This tough but rewarding trek offers the opportunity to meet the friendly villagers of upper Humla. Visit the monasteries that are 400-1000 years oldand experience the unique culture of the past still in practice. Added to this is a scenery of pine-forested Karnali gorge and beautiful Saipal and Nalakankad mountain range. The area untouched by modern changes and believed to be the present form of mythical Shangri-la. (Listed on Steve Razetti’s Top 10 treks in the world.) Travelers have to fly Simikot via Nepalgunj, the regional hub of Western Nepal.
